Lal Jose is a popular Malayalam Film director from Kerala, India. He is noted for his ability in fluent narration. His films usually deal with light hearted themes in family life background, which make him popular for the family filmgoers of Kerala.

Biography

Born in Vallapad in Thrissur, Kerala Lal Jose completed his education at Ottappalam and then made his entry into films as an assistant to noted director Kamal. He worked with Kamal for 16 films, from "Pradheshika Varthakkal" to "Krishnagudiyil Oru PranayaKalathu".He also worked as associate director to prominent filmmakers like Thampy Kannamthanam, Lohithadas, Harikumar, Vinayan, K.K. Haridas, and Nizar. Then in 1998, he made his debut as an independent director with the Mammootty-starrer "Oru Maravathoor Kanavu", scripted by Sreenivasan. His next ventures were "Chandranudikuunna Dikkil" and "Randaam Bhaavam".

It was in 2002 that Lal Jose, teaming up with scenarist Renjan Pramod who had earlier scripted "Randaam Bhaavam", came up with "Meesha Madhavan", which became a phenomenal success. He then went on doing films like "Pattalam", "Rasikan", "Chanthupottu", "Achanurangatha Veedu", "Classmates (film)" and "Arabikkatha", most of them critically acclaimed and also commercial successes.

Filmography

As director

* "Cousins" (Announced, due 2008, starring Mohanlal)
* "Mulla" (2008)
* "Arabikkatha" (2007)
* "Classmates" (2006)
* "Achanurangatha Veedu" (2006)
* "Chanthupottu" (2005)
* "Rasikan"(2004)
* "Pattalam" (2003)
* "Meesha Madhavan" (2002)
* "Randam Bhavam" (2001)
* "Chandranudikkunna Dikhil" (1999)
* "Oru Maravathoor Kanavu" (1998)
